The Situation
During planned engineering work last night, a Network Rail engineers road-rail vehicle derailed at Stratford. Investigations are currently ongoing and response teams are on site working to re-rail the vehicle. When this has happened, the railway can be inspected for damage.
There is currently no time-scale for when this will be completed, but this page will be regularly updated.
Routes affected:
- Norwich - London Liverpool Street
- Ipswich - London Liverpool Street
- Clacton on Sea / Colchester Town - London Liverpool Street
- Braintree - London Liverpool Street
- Southend Victoria - London Liverpool Street
- Elizabeth Line via Stratford
Our trains will be sharing the lines used by the Elizabeth line. As more trains will be sharing the lines there will be a reduced service on the routes mentioned above. This is to ease congestion at Stratford and ensure that the trains that do run, can run smoothly. Some trains may be cancelled or will start/terminate elsewhere to avoid the disruption.
